We are Ateliers Jacob, a premier Canadian custom cabinet manufacturer, opening our new flagship showroom in the heart of Georgetown. Known for delivering meticulously crafted custom cabinetry, we aim to inspire and expand the creative boundaries of the design industry. We create sacred spaces in partnership with invested clients. We are at the cutting edge of innovative thinking and embrace a practice of continuous improvement. We do important work. Work that is messy, challenging, and absurdly detailed. Work that is responsive, responsible, and resourceful. Work that is meaningful, emotional, and deeply authentic. We embrace constraints and use them to create leverage and exceptional outcomes.

Think you could work with us? Is this what you want? We should talk.

Responsibilities

  • Create modern and innovative kitchen and bath design concepts for residential spaces.
  • Collaborate with clients to interpret their design dreams and project goals into reality
  • Develop detailed technical plans, including floor plans, and elevations.
  • Coordinate and manage the execution of projects.

Requirements

  • 3+ years experience in modern kitchen and bath design including client interaction and sales.
  • Made a lot of mistakes, learned from them and are not afraid to make a few more.
  • Strong creativity and a keen eye for innovative modern design aesthetics
  • Excellent communication skills to effectively collaborate with clients and team members.
  • Proficient in using design software such as Vectorworks, SketchUp, or other CAD programs.
